The walking dead is an american postapocalyptic comic book series created by writer robert kirkman and artist tony moore who was the artist on the first 6 issues and cover artist for the first 24 with art on the remainder of the series by charlie adlard. Gregory is a somewhat selfimportant member of the hilltop described as keeping the trains running on time, though he hosts a number of flaws including hitting on female newcomers of the hilltop, forgetting names, and putting himself before others.
